Hulkenberg would welcome Alonso at Renault

Nico Hulkenberg has spoken out saying he would welcome Fernando Alonso at Renault next season. After Alonso stated he would leave Mclaren if they do not start winning soon, Renault’s Nico Hulkenberg would love Alonso to partner him

"I think it would be great," the German said. Alonso would bring even more experience to that team that has struggled in term of results but are higher in the championship standings than Alonso’s current team.

"It would be great not only for the whole team but for me as well to compete with one of the best drivers in the world. I could learn a lot from him and without a doubt, Fernando would be a huge boost for the whole Renault project."

Hulkenberg also said he was "very impressed" with how competitive Alonso was at the recent Indy 500: "I think the example of Alonso at Indy and also my Le Mans adventure with Porsche showed that the driver level in Formula 1 is very high," he said.
